Visiting Saskatoon, Canada


Named for the sweet berry that grows wild in the region, Saskatoon is a flavorful city boasting various cultural festivals, concerts and sporting events throughout the year. Explore the trails and beaches of Beaver Creek and Cranberry Flats, cross-country ski the Meewasin Valley Trail, discover the culture of the region at the city's many galleries and museums or shop for bargain prices on all kinds of goods at Midtown Plaza. And don't forget to try some of that delicious Saskatoon berry jam!

The Indonesian island of Bali is a favorite destination for both adventurers and those in need of a little relaxation. The waters off the coast of Bali's white beaches are an ideal spot for diving, while the dense jungles, teeming with monkeys and hidden stone temples, call out for exploration.
